Uttar Pradesh Orders 'Life Imprisonment' For Stray Dogs Who Bite Humans Twice
In an unprecedented order, the state government has said dogs that bite a human without provocation once will be kept at an animal centre for 10 days and those that repeat the act will be kept there for the rest of their life.
